diff options
| author | Tomasz Sterna <tomek@xiaoka.com> | 2014-08-01 13:24:38 +0200 |
|---|---|---|
| committer | Tomasz Sterna <tomek@xiaoka.com> | 2014-08-02 00:55:18 +0200 |
| commit | e47e1202518ab72658ab8d659b081b71fdd8609f (patch) | |
| tree | 4ea6ba2d63471f13ad98b0c265912900cf6e05d6 | |
| parent | 2b3d7822d93ca4a2a9be84a93f57a9e3b595ee87 (diff) | |
Proper signtature of QDBusConnectionInterface::service(Un)Registered
| -rw-r--r-- | daemon/dbusconnector.cpp | 11 | ||||
| -rw-r--r-- | daemon/dbusconnector.h | 4 |
2 files changed, 7 insertions, 8 deletions
diff --git a/daemon/dbusconnector.cpp b/daemon/dbusconnector.cpp index 1ee4c67..8bde322 100644 --- a/daemon/dbusconnector.cpp +++ b/daemon/dbusconnector.cpp @@ -16,8 +16,7 @@ DBusConnector::DBusConnector(QObject *parent) : QObject(parent) { - QDBusConnection bus = QDBusConnection::sessionBus(); - QDBusConnectionInterface *interface = bus.interface(); + QDBusConnectionInterface *interface = QDBusConnection::sessionBus().interface(); QDBusReply<QStringList> serviceNames = interface->registeredServiceNames(); if (serviceNames.isValid()) { @@ -26,8 +25,8 @@ DBusConnector::DBusConnector(QObject *parent) : else { logger()->error() << serviceNames.error().message(); } - connect(interface, SIGNAL(serviceRegistered(QString&)), SLOT(onServiceRegistered(QString&))); - connect(interface, SIGNAL(serviceUnregistered(QString&)), SIGNAL(onServiceUnregistered(QString&))); + connect(interface, SIGNAL(serviceRegistered(const QString &)), SLOT(onServiceRegistered(const QString &))); + connect(interface, SIGNAL(serviceUnregistered(const QString &)), SLOT(onServiceUnregistered(const QString &))); } bool DBusConnector::findPebble() @@ -84,13 +83,13 @@ bool DBusConnector::findPebble() return false; } -void DBusConnector::onServiceRegistered(QString &name) +void DBusConnector::onServiceRegistered(const QString &name) { logger()->debug() << "DBus service online:" << name; if (!dbusServices.contains(name)) dbusServices.append(name); } -void DBusConnector::onServiceUnregistered(QString &name) +void DBusConnector::onServiceUnregistered(const QString &name) { logger()->debug() << "DBus service offline:" << name; if (dbusServices.contains(name)) dbusServices.removeAll(name); diff --git a/daemon/dbusconnector.h b/daemon/dbusconnector.h index 7141cab..e6dd793 100644 --- a/daemon/dbusconnector.h +++ b/daemon/dbusconnector.h @@ -31,8 +31,8 @@ public slots: bool findPebble(); protected slots: - void onServiceRegistered(QString&); - void onServiceUnregistered(QString&); + void onServiceRegistered(const QString &); + void onServiceUnregistered(const QString &); }; |
